Fans
Forced air-cooling keeps the temperature of the ERX modules and
components within normal operating limits. In the ERX-1400 series, six
cooling fans are located in a tray at the top of the system (see Figure 7-5).
In the ERX-700 series, four cooling fans are located in a tray on one side
of the system (see Figure 7-7).
The system monitors the temperature of each module. If the temperature
of a module exceeds the maximum limit, the system immediately goes
into thermal protection mode. In this mode, the modules consume
extremely low levels of power. For information about troubleshooting
high operating temperatures, see Chapter8, Troubleshooting.
The fan tray has two redundant converters that power the fans (for the
ERX-1400 series, a –24V, 50 W converter; for the ERX-700 series, a
–12 V, 15 W converter). If one converter fails, the other takes over. In
addition, the system software reports an alarm if any of the fans
overrotate or underrotate or if one of the converters fails.
